    Saying that Kevin Connolly being the voice of Best Buy is a sign he's struggling is ridiculous. Certain celebs become a commercial voice as their voice supposedly lends credibility.

    Paul Giamatti is currently the voice for Liberty Mutual Insurance and I don't think anyone thinks he's struggling. Getting a commercial voice-over gig is big and easy money.
